Accommodations
Acadia Bay Inn offers seven uniquely styled guest rooms on the second floor, each with ensuite private baths. The four oceanfront rooms provide sun-drenched southerly views, while the three garden-view rooms offer quaint perspectives of the grounds. All rooms grant direct access to large outdoor balcony areas, enhancing the stay experience.
Oceanfront Cottages
Two tranquil oceanfront cottages, known as Acadia Bay Cottages, are just steps from Union River Bay's edge. Each 740-square-foot cottage features access to a private beach with views of Acadia National Park. The cottages sit on five wooded acres, providing a serene retreat while being conveniently located only 27 miles from the national park entrance.

Dining Options
Breakfast is available daily from 8:00 AM to 9:00 AM, offering a range of light breakfast items. Guests can purchase alcohol from the Inn and enjoy it on the property. Special items such as Chocolate Dipped Strawberries and an Artisan Cheese Board are available for purchase to enhance the stay.
